Arab Cup: Morocco draws with Oman with 10 players

The same goalless draw was imposed on the Moroccan national team and its Omani counterpart, today, Friday, in the second round of the group stage of the Arab Cup Qatar 2025.
The Moroccan team seemed more in control during the first half, as it exerted continuous pressure on the Omani defense, but the final touch remained absent despite the abundance of attempts, so the first half ended in a scoreless draw.
After being the most proactive party, the “Lions” found themselves facing a very difficult turning point, when Abdul Razzaq Hamdallah received a direct red card in the 53rd minute, after a violent intervention on Oman player Musab Al Shaqsi.
This expulsion turned the tide of the match, with the advantage shifting to the Omani team, but it seemed unable to score against Moroccan goalkeeper Mehdi Benabid, despite the many opportunities afforded to the Omani attackers.
For his part, the Moroccan national team coach, Tariq Al-Saktoui, considered the draw with Oman a good result, given the numerical disadvantage that befell his team for more than half an hour.
Al-Saktoui said after the match: “A point is a good result for us. It is true that victory was available to us in the first half, but we missed many opportunities that could have given us the advantage in terms of the result, but things changed a lot in the second half, so I am satisfied with the draw.”
The Moroccan national team will play in the third round against the Saudi national team, next Monday, a confrontation in which it will need a draw with any result to advance to the second round, without regard to the other match that will be held at the same time, which will bring together Oman with the Comoros.
